Nursing
Staff at the School of Nursing and Midwifery at the University of East
Anglia are keen to work with the Partnership. They have already used
their contacts to obtain books, sterilising units, surgical instruments
and other medical equipment that will be sent to Dedza in the 2007
shipping container.

Local medical practices that have responded by donating redundant
equipment include Adelaide Street, Bates Green, North Elmham, St Stephens
Gate and West Earlham.
The School of Nursing and Midwifery is also exploring opportunities
to develop some joint work with the nursing and midwifery services in
Malawi. One of the projects is the possibility of nursing and midwifery
students visiting Dedza on a two week elective to observe a different
health care system.
